"Strange Sick Wizard" knowledge popularization:

After the fall of the Western Roman Empire to the fifteenth century, when the West entered the so-called Middle Ages, during this millennium-long dark period, Catholic theology was the only form at that time, so the idea of the devil was very popular, believing that everything in the world was created by God, and whenever a disaster occurred, it was believed that evil forces were responsible, and people would violate social norms or religion, and they were also believed to be witches because they were possessed by demons or themselves. This continued into the seventeenth century, when hundreds of thousands of people were burned at the stake or tortured for being accused of being "heretics" and "sorcerers."
